Touring cycling routes in Paralia Alyki, located on the island of Paros, offer a diverse landscape for exploration. The region features a blend of coastal and inland scenery, with panoramic views of the Aegean Sea and charming Parian villages. Cyclists can navigate quiet country lanes, passing through barley fields and vineyards, or enjoy routes along sandy beaches with turquoise waters. The terrain includes rolling hills and a mix of vegetation, providing varied backdrops for cycling.

https://de.m.wikipedia.org/wiki/Pythagoras_(Bildhauer_aus_Samos) Pythagoras (ancient Greek: Πυθαγόρας) was an ancient Greek sculptor and painter from Samos, who probably worked in the 5th century BC. Pliny[1] and Diogenes Laertius[2] explicitly distinguished him from Pythagoras of Rhegium.[3] He initially trained as a painter, but later turned to sculpture. He created seven statues of nudes and a statue of an old man, which were erected in Roman times near the Temple of Fortuna Huiusce Diei in Rome.[4] Pausanias mentions the statue of Euthymus of Locroi, winner of the Olympic Games in 484, 476, and 472 BC, in the sanctuary of Zeus at Olympia, as the work of Pythagoras, without mentioning his origin.[5] The base of this statue, found at Olympia, identifies him as a Samian.[6] His work is lost, and no idea of his style can be gained.

https://de.m.wikipedia.org/wiki/Pythagorio Pythagorio was built on the ruins of the ancient city of Samos, one of the most famous cities of antiquity. During Ottoman rule, only a guard post was stationed in the village. The freedom fighter Lykourgos Logothetis had a castle built at the southwestern end of the village in 1824. Under the reign of Miltiades Aristarchus (1859–1866), repopulation of the ancient ruins around the old harbor began in the mid-19th century. The village was called Tigani (Tegani). The island of Samos was administratively subdivided in 1918 after its annexation to Greece. Tigani was recognized as a rural municipality in 1918 (Kinotita Tiganiou Koinotha Teganonio), renamed Pythagorio in 1955[2] and elevated to the status of a city municipality (dimos) in 1989. Through the merger with ten rural municipalities existing since 1918 following the 1997 municipal reform, Pythagorio became the administrative seat of the municipality of the same name. Frequently Asked Questions

How many touring cycling routes are available in Paralia Alyki?

Paralia Alyki offers over 20 touring cycling routes, catering to various skill levels. These include a mix of easy, moderate, and challenging paths, allowing cyclists to explore both coastal and inland landscapes.

What kind of terrain can I expect when cycling in Paralia Alyki?

Cyclists in Paralia Alyki will encounter a diverse landscape. Routes often feature quiet asphalt roads, country lanes through agricultural valleys with barley fields and vineyards, and coastal paths offering panoramic views of the Aegean Sea. While many routes are considered easy with minimal elevation, there are also more challenging options with significant climbs through rolling hills.

Are there any family-friendly cycling routes in Paralia Alyki?

Yes, Paralia Alyki has options suitable for families. Many routes are considered 'easy' with gentle elevation changes, particularly those along the coast or through flatter inland areas. The sandy beaches with shallow entries, like Agios Nikolaos Beach, are often accessible by bike and provide a relaxing destination for families.

What are some notable landmarks or attractions I can visit while cycling?

Cycling routes often lead to charming traditional Cycladic villages like Parikia, Naoussa, and Lefkes, each offering unique architecture and cultural insights. You can also visit the Museum of Cycladic Folklore in Aliki or the Butterflies Nature Reserve. Coastal routes provide access to various beaches such as Piso Aliki, Glyfa Beach, and Faragas Beach, perfect for a break.

What is the best time of year to go touring cycling in Paralia Alyki?

The best times for cycling in Paralia Alyki are typically early morning or late afternoon to avoid the midday heat, especially during the warmer months. Sp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ures for longer rides, allowing you to comfortably enjoy the scenic coastal and inland routes.

Can I explore other islands by bike from Paralia Alyki?

Yes, you can incorporate island hopping into your cycling adventure. Tours can include a short ferry ride to the nearby island of Antiparos, allowing you to explore its scenic northern coast, traditional villages, and medieval fortified enclaves by bike.

Where can I find bike rentals or services in the area?

Bike rentals, including e-bikes, are readily available in larger towns like Parikia and Naoussa. These services cater to different preferences and fitness levels, making it easy to find suitable equipment for your touring cycling experience.
